Autumn Hall

Though the western quadrant of the Queendom is swampy and full of fens, the Autumn Hall is well-known as being the most welcoming of all the Halls to visitors. The folk there are industrious and take great joy in a hard day’s work well-done, and are more than happy to welcome a stranger to their hearth with a flagon of ale and a hearty meal. Their communities are often built on stilts above the fens, and their shops and taverns are warm and cozy no matter the weather outside.

The Autumn Hall’s ports are one of the major economic engines of the Queendom, acting as a hub for other nations to gain access to Faen’miir’s more exotic goods and welcoming merchants from across the southern reaches of the Continent and beyond. The cities of Ostair and Fengate, in particular, see massive amounts of coin and goods flowing through their ports, and the wealth and prosperity of the Hall as a whole has only grown with the relative peace of the last two centuries — a peace and prosperity that the new Churning is certain to disrupt.
